Abstract
The localisation of wideband signals emitters can be performed using one-step techniques. Most of the one-step techniques or direct position determination methods are based on the spectral correlation matrix estimation. In order to improve accuracy of the emitter localisation, we investigate two approaches: coherent and noncoherent direct position determination of wideband signals. Using these two pre-processing techniques, wideband processing gain can be improved. In order to compare the coherent and noncoherent direct position determination of wideband signals, some simulation are performed.
